ADHD Screening Test





Many people believe they have symptoms of ADHD, but they do not seek help from a doctor because they believe that their issues are normal aspects of life or a result of a poor parenting. Some people are hesitant to seek a medical diagnosis because they are afraid that their symptoms could affect their work, relationships or sense of self-identity. Untreated ADHD is a growing issue for a large number of people.





For these reasons, the World Health Organization* and the Workgroup on Adult ADHD have developed an ADHD screening tool to provide people with a first indication of whether or not they could benefit from further clinical analysis. The screening questionnaire is aimed at adults aged 18 and over, and it assesses the common symptoms of adult ADHD.





The ASRS was created to be completed on a personal basis by the individual. This is ideal for those who are reluctant to reveal their symptoms to a healthcare practitioner or prefer to do self-assessments. It takes between three and ten minutes to complete.





Other self-assessment tools online include rating scales and behavior questionnaires. These tools are frequently employed in clinical practice and form an integral part of a complete evaluation for Adhd Assessment For Adults Free. These tools can be used to collect data from patient, the significant others teachers, parents, and family members in order to diagnose ADHD. They can also be used to monitor the severity of symptoms over time.
